In the article it states that the higher sulpher content fuels contain 1% to 1.5% sulpher when the grade for non-polluting fuels is .1% sulpher content. These higher sulpher fuels are known as bunker fuels and are cheaper in cost. Less money spent is the best way to increase profits. ;)
